藿香正气水中橙皮苷、川陈皮素和橘皮素3种陈皮特征成分含量比较
Comparison of Contents of Three Tangerine Peel Characteristic Components (Hesperidin, Nobiletin and Tangeretin) in Huoxiang Zhengqi Water

中文摘要:
      目的 建立UPLC法测定藿香正气水中陈皮的橙皮苷、川陈皮素及橘皮素的含量,比较检测波长280nm和330nm对结果的影响。方法 采用超高效液相色谱法,色谱柱为Waters Acquity BEH-C18柱(2.1×150mm,1.7μm),乙腈-0.1%磷酸溶液为流动相,梯度洗脱,流速0.3ml/min,检测波长280nm。结果 橙皮苷、川陈皮素和橘皮素进样浓度分别在0.031~0.952、0.002~0.054、0.001~0.004 mg/ml之间呈良好的线性关系,相关系数均大于0.999;平均回收率分别为99.73%(RSD=0.95%)、97.49%(RSD=1.49%)、96.94%(RSD=1.93%)。结论 该方法快速准确,稳定方便、重现性良好,相对现行标准方法能更好的控制藿香正气水的质量。
英文摘要:
      Objective: To establish an UPLC method for determining the contents of hesperidin, nobiletin and tangeretin in Citrus reticulata peel of Huoxiang Zhengqi Water, and compare the effects of detection wavelengths at 280 nm and 330 nm on the results. Methods: An ultra-high performance liquid chromatography (UPLC) method was adopted. The chromatographic column was a Waters Acquity BEH-C18 column (2.1×150 mm, 1.7 μm), with acetonitrile-0.1% phosphoric acid solution as the mobile phase for gradient elution. The flow rate was 0.3 ml/min, and the detection wavelength was 280 nm. Results: The injection concentrations of hesperidin, nobiletin and tangeretin showed good linear relationships within the ranges of 0.031-0.952, 0.002-0.054, and 0.001-0.004 mg/ml, respectively, with correlation coefficients all greater than 0.999. The average recoveries were 99.73% (RSD=0.95%), 97.49% (RSD=1.49%), and 96.94% (RSD=1.93%), respectively. Conclusion: This method is rapid, accurate, stable, convenient and has good reproducibility. Compared with the current standard method, it can better control the quality of Huoxiang Zhengqi Water.
